# RateVault tax-rate lookup cache settings.
# Cache holds jurisdiction tax rates, refreshed nightly from upstream.
# TTL: 24h. Do not shorten without checking rate-limit budget.
# Stale entries served with a warning flag; never silently dropped.
# Eviction: LRU, max 50k entries.
# Changes here require a service restart.
# The cache backing store is reached via the connection string below.

database URL for bahop-yagep: mssql://sildor_svc:35ha7jz@db-fb6d.nelvrodyn.example:5432/casath

## Support

Date formatting in Quillbase is locale-driven via `core/dates.ts`. Do not hardcode patterns; add new locales to the registry and regenerate fixtures. Known gaps: non-Gregorian calendars and partial dates. Check open issues before filing. If a locale renders wrong in production, roll back the registry first, investigate second. Questions about the formatting pipeline go to the maintainers' inbox.

escalation mailbox, kagef-kawef: frador_zorix@tolvaqlabs.internal

Hi Tomas — quick one before I head off. The evacuation-chair store on level 3 at Brinmore Court got its lock swapped today, so your old code won't work. Inspection sheet is on the clipboard inside, already signed for this month. New code for the keypad is below. Cheers, Petra

staff pass of tahop-bawif = bdg-LTM-4

Runbook: Halloway webhook delivery retries. Failed deliveries retry with exponential backoff — 30s, 2m, 10m, then hourly up to 24 attempts. A 410 response halts retries permanently; everything else requeues. Check the dead-letter panel before manually replaying. Replays go through the signer service, which reads its signing credential from the environment, so the next line of the env file sets it.

secret setting of tajof-bahif: COURIER_KEY3=65d

Subject: Quota cut-over done

Hey all — the move to per-tenant rate quotas on Briskmere is complete. Legacy global throttles are gone; every tenant now gets its own bucket, and overrides live in the quota table, not code. Big tenants like the Fernhollow account got bumped manually. For reference, the values we shipped with are as follows.

config for yahof-tajop:
zorath:
  pin: 7493
  metrics_host: metrics.zorath.tolvaqsys.internal
  tenant: praiel
  seal: seal_fd9cd4f1